La Palabra Del Día: "zumbar"
zumbar ( zoom-bahr' )
verb ( to buzz, to hum )

Examples:
1: La abeja zumbaba alrededor de la margarita.
The bee was buzzing around the daisy.
2: Está zumbando muy fuerte el acondicionador de aire.
The air conditioner is humming really loudly.

Miró el reloj y salió zumbando. / He looked at his watch and rushed off.
Vete zumbando a la panadería. / Dash round to the bakers.
Los oídos llevan zumbándome toda la mañana. / Ive had a buzzing in my ears all morning.

In Puerto Rico, the meaning of the word zumbar is different. It means to go for something, jump into something or have the courage to do something.
Like, Yo me voy a zumbar para la playa. (I'm going to the beach)
